Send Email
Introduction
This chapter describes how to send an email through an EtherNet/IP module.
For email, the EtherNet/IP module can be remote or local to the controller.
EtherNet/IP Module as an
Email Client
The EtherNet/IP module is an email client that uses a mail relay server to
send email.

The EtherNet/IP module can send an email to only one recipient
at a time. It cannot mail to a distribution list.
